Overview
Skills
Job Details
Luna Data Solutions has an immediate long term contract position opening (contract term approximately 2 years, 3 months--with possible extension) for a Sr. Java Developer resource with our public sector industry client located in Austin, TX. *This is a 100% onsite position (M-F, 8 am to 5 pm CST).
Role: Sr. Java Developer
Role Description:
A Java Developer is being solicited to perform work on legacy modernization projects in a java application using Rational Application Developer to serve the business needs of the Division of Workers Compensation (DWC). Emphasis of work performed shall be full stack development.
Key Activities/Responsibilities:
- Assessing user requirements/stories and translating them into technical tasks and actual code development using Rational Application Developer, Enterprise Java Beans (EJBs), Java Struts framework, HTML5, XML, JSON, JavaScript (jQuery, Bootstrap), browser-based debugging tools, Apache Ant, and SVN.
- Creating user access functionality, workflow, reporting and dashboarding within an existing application. Additionally, database views may be created for use in Tableau to assist with comprehensive agency business intelligence needs.
- Writing technical and some user documentation.
- Work on an Agile Scrum team, participating in regular meetings, work sessions, and interactions with the business owners and the project team.
- Demonstrate strong written and oral presentation skills, with abilities to help present work done in an application.
Required Qualifications:
- Minimum of 8 years of experience working as a software developer on software application development projects, either as enhancements or ground-up initiatives.
- Minimum of 8 years of experience in coding using the following tools: Rational Application Developer (or other Eclipse-based IDE), Enterprise Java Beans (EJBs), Java Struts framework, HTML5, XML, JSON, JavaScript (jQuery, Bootstrap), browser-based debugging tools, Apache Ant, SVN (or other).
- Minimum of 8 years of experience eliciting requirements from end users and forming epics and user stories, then translating them to functional tasks for technical staff.
- Minimum of 8 years of experience following requirements and user stories end-to-end to guarantee proper delivery of requested functionality.
- Minimum of 8 years of experience testing applications to ensure user requirements are met.
- Minimum of 4 years of experience writing technical documentation.
- Minimum of 3 years of experience using Microsoft Teams or other collaboration tool to communicate and work within a team.
- Minimum of 3 years of experience working on an Agile Scrum team as a software developer.
- Minimum of 3 years of experience estimating work and sizing tasks for sprint development.
- Minimum of 1 year of experience working as a software developer with Texas Department of Insurance applications.
Preferred Qualifications:
- Writing user documentation
What we Offer:
- Competitive compensation and benefits including health, dental, vision, voluntary life, accident, and short- term disability insurance options.
Luna Data Solutions, Inc. provides equal employment opportunities to all employees. All applicants will be considered for employment and prohibits discrimination and harassment of any type without regard to age, race, color, religion, sexual orientation, gender identity, sex, national origin, genetics, protected veteran status, and/or disability status.